August 2009


Progress
This past week, ledge rock was encountered in the sanitary sewer trench between Elizabeth and Norton Streets.  Ulland continues to move slowly through the rock section with the sanitary sewer.  In addition, Ulland has begun placing watermain from Griggs Place north toward Elizabeth Street.  We anticipate some small disruptions in water service between Elizabeth and St. Marie Streets.  All affected parties will be notified at least 24 hours in advance of any disruption.  Salo Engineering and the City of Duluth Engineering Department continue to keep the Duluth Fire Department informed about accessibility to the east end of Elizabeth Street.  At the request of several business owners, we ordered a construction sign with all business names in the Mount Royal Center.  This sign will be displayed at the intersection of St. Marie Street and Woodland Avenue.  As construction progresses toward St. Marie Street, the sign will be moved accordingly.

Progress:

Ulland has made great progress on Woodland Avenue.  We opened the roadway from Kent Road to College Street on August 6th.  College Street to Clover Street will open the first week of September prior to the opening of Woodland Middle School.  The signal system at Kent Road was turned back on this week.  Ulland began the work on the sanitary sewer from Norton Street to Griggs Place early this week.  They will continue with the sanitary until it is complete, then switch to the water main construction.  Ulland is also building the road section from Clover Street to Griggs Place.  We have kept the pavement at the Elizabeth Street intersection as long as possible.  This will be removed within a week.  When work starts in the intersection of Elizabeth Street, the contractor has been directed to keep one lane of traffic open at all times.  Salo Engineering has invited the Duluth Fire Department to attend the last three construction meetings.  We have kept them informed of the upcoming construction activities and the accessibility to the end of Elizabeth Street.

Schedule:

Here is a quick look at the remaining work items.

August 13-28 - Ulland will be placing water main, sanitary sewer & services between Norton Street and Griggs Place.  They will also be building the roadway section from Clover Street to Griggs Place.

September 1-11 - Ulland will be placing new storm sewer from Norton Street to Griggs Place.

September 14-25 - Ulland will be rebuilding the roadway from Norton Street to Griggs Place.

Curb & gutter, sidewalks, bituminous paving, and landscaping will start in middle of September.  These operations will continue through October.  The contractor has a completion date of November 1, 2009 for this segment of the project.
